一种吊装用压实股钢绳铰接索具

    公开(公告)号:CN106894254A

    公开(公告)日:2017-06-27

    申请号:CN201510944809.4

    申请日:2015-12-17

    Inventor: 赵振荣

    Abstract: 一种吊装用压实股钢绳铰接索具,其结构包括钢丝绳,所述钢丝绳使用压实股钢丝绳。所述钢丝绳包括中心股、内层股、填充股和外层股,外层股内钢丝呈面接触状。所述钢丝绳的内层股对称地包捻中心股,所述填充股位于相邻两个内层股的外间隙内,所述外层股对称地包捻在钢丝绳最外侧。本发明结构简单、合理、紧凑,所述钢丝绳选用1*25Fi-6*26WS/6*7F-15*7结构,钢丝绳外层股为压实股。所述压实股钢丝绳钢丝强度选择1960MPA,破断拉力系数0.44。这种索具承载能力在普通铰接索具的基础上提高近36.9%,并且索具在不承载的状态下不旋转。

    Braided cord with changing cross-sectional area

    公开(公告)号:US11767620B2

    公开(公告)日:2023-09-26

    申请号:US17409965

    申请日:2021-08-24

    Abstract: This application describes a braided cord containing a braided sheath and optionally a core surrounded by the braided sheath. The braided cord has changing cross-sectional area ranging from 0.0004 mm2 to 30 mm2 and contains one or more sections having a tapering angle ranging from 1° to 60° when observed in one direction along the cord axis. The change in the cross-sectional area of the cord can be achieved by changing the thickness of the braided sheath and/or changing the cross-sectional area of the core when the core is present. The thickness of the braided sheath can be adjusted by changing the size and/or twist level of one or more sheath strands, changing the pick count of the braided sheath, and/or using one or more shaped sheath strands. This application also describes a process of producing the braided cord with changing cross-sectional area.

    Braided rope, suitable to be used as a towing warp, comprising changing properties in the length direction thereof

    Abstract: Disclosed is a tow warp construction and a process for forming such tow warp construction where such tow warp construction has a longer life span, that is retains its useful dimensions and characteristics longer than known tow warp constructions and consequently has a longer useful life span than known tow warp constructions. Most broadly the construction of the tow warp construction of the present disclosure and process for forming such includes gradually and progressively introducing fibers from a second group of fibers (or “second group of linear elements”) into an otherwise conventional stranding process where fibers from a first group of fibers (or “first group of linear elements”) are being stranded to form strands (or “third group of linear elements”), so as to either or both increase the diameter of the strands and/or substitute the first group of fibers by fibers from the second group of fibers, so as to: a) in the first instance, increase the diameter of the formed strands and subsequently of a strength member formed of the strands, especially for increasing the diameter and strength of the tow warp's strength member in and about the splice braid zone where it connects to a towed object such as a paravane; and b) in the second instance, substitute in a predetermined region on the long dimension of the strands and subsequently in a predetermined region on a long dimension of a strength member formed of the strands fibers of higher creep and/or lower melting points by fibers of lower creep and/or higher melting points, especially for increasing the resistance of the tow warps strength member to bending fatigue.
